Woman, 2 dogs escape Katy house fire

KATY, Texas – A woman and her two dogs escaped a house fire in Katy.

Fire officials say the fire broke out just before 10 p.m. Monday in the master bedroom of a home in the 1200 block of South Maple.

Firefighters managed to contain the flames in the bedroom, but had to cut a hole in the roof for fear the fire had spread to the attic.

One woman inside made it out safely with her two dogs.

Once the fire was out, firefighters rescued a cat hiding beneath a couch in another room.

No one was hurt in the fire.

The cause of the fire is under investigation.
